What Is a Digital Nomad Visa?
A digital nomad visa is a type of residence Digital Nomad Visas 2025 permit that allows remote workers, freelancers, or online business owners to live in a country while working for non-local clients or companies. Unlike tourist visas, these are often valid for 6 to 24 months and may be renewable.
Common Requirements Include:
-
Proof of remote employment or self-employment
-
Minimum monthly income (usually $2,000–$5,000)
-
Valid health insurance
-
Clean criminal record
Top Countries Offering Digital Nomad Visas in 2025
1. Portugal
Portugal remains one of the most digital-nomad-friendly countries with its D7 visa and attractive lifestyle. It offers affordable living, fast internet, and a strong expat community.
2. Spain
Spain's digital nomad visa, launched in 2023, allows remote workers to stay up to five years with favorable tax benefits and access to healthcare.
3. Costa Rica
The "Rentista" and "Remote Worker" visas provide flexible options for freelancers and business owners to enjoy life in a tropical paradise.
4. Estonia
Estonia pioneered the digital nomad visa and remains a strong option with its e-residency program and tech-forward infrastructure.
5. Indonesia (Bali)
Indonesia has introduced a 5-year digital nomad visa with no tax on foreign income, making Bali even more attractive for long-term stays.

Things to Consider Before Applying
-
Income threshold: Ensure you meet the required minimum monthly income.
-
Visa duration and renewal: Some visas are valid for one year, others for longer.
-
Tax obligations: Understand whether you’ll owe taxes locally or in your home country.
-
Cost of living: Research whether your income will comfortably support you.
